LM Berea grass is a highly popular warm-season grass variety known for its fine texture, dense growth, and vibrant green color. It is especially suited to the subtropical and temperate climates of South Africa and other similar regions. LM Berea is a versatile grass that’s ideal for both residential lawns and commercial spaces, offering a beautiful, low-maintenance option for those looking to achieve a lush, manicured appearance.
Key Benefits of LM Berea Grass:
- Fine Texture and Aesthetic Appeal: LM Berea has a fine leaf texture, making it one of the most aesthetically pleasing grass varieties. Its lush green color and smooth texture create a sophisticated look for any lawn or garden.
- Durability: While LM Berea has a soft appearance, it is durable enough to withstand moderate foot traffic. It is a good option for residential lawns, golf courses, and other spaces where people walk or play casually.
- Low Maintenance: LM Berea requires relatively little maintenance once established. It’s a hardy grass that resists pests and diseases, reducing the need for frequent chemical treatments.
- Drought Resistance: While not as drought-tolerant as Kikuyu, LM Berea still offers moderate drought resistance. With proper watering, it remains lush and vibrant even during dry spells, making it an ideal option for water-conscious landscapes.
- Cold Tolerant: LM Berea has better cold tolerance compared to other warm-season grasses, making it suitable for areas that experience moderate winter temperatures.
- Soft underfoot: Known for its soft texture, LM Berea provides a comfortable surface for walking, making it ideal for residential lawns, parks, and gardens where comfort is a priority.
Care Tips for LM Berea Grass:
- Mowing: LM Berea should be mowed regularly to maintain its neat appearance. Keeping it around 20-30mm in height helps to preserve its fine texture and prevent thatch buildup.
- Watering: While LM Berea is moderately drought-resistant, it thrives with regular, deep watering, especially in the warmer months. It’s important to avoid over-watering, as this can lead to fungal growth.
- Fertilization: LM Berea benefits from periodic feeding, especially in the growing season. Use a balanced fertilizer to keep the grass healthy and vibrant.
- Aeration: Aerating the lawn once a year helps maintain good soil health and allows for better water and nutrient absorption. This is particularly important in areas with heavy clay soils.
